La oss koble to datamaskiner over luften med en billig radiosender og mottaker og overføre noen meningsfulle data, for eksempel filer.
Nødvendig
- - en datamaskin (eller to datamaskiner),
- - FS1000A radiosender og XY-MK-5V radiomottaker (eller lignende),
- - to omformere USB-UART (eller datamaskin COM-port),
- - tilkobling av ledninger.
Bruksanvisning
Trinn 1
Vi bruker en FS1000A-sender og en XY-MK-5V-mottaker. Prisen i en nettbutikk, hvis den bestilles i Kina, er mindre enn $ 1, noe som, ser du, gjør dem veldig, veldig attraktive for hjemmeeksperimenter.
Kort tekniske egenskaper til FS1000A-senderen:
- forsyningsspenning - 3, 5 … 12 volt;
- driftsfrekvens - 433, 92 MHz;
- overføringsavstand - fra 20 til 200 meter (avhengig av forsyningsspenning og miljø).
- sendereffekt - 10 mW.
Kort tekniske egenskaper til XY-MK-5V radiomottaker:
- forsyningsspenning - 5 volt;
- forbrukt strøm - 4 mA;
- signalfrekvens - 433, 92 MHz.
Modulene kommer ut av esken uten antenner, så du må lage og lodde dem selv. Antenner kan lages av kobbertråd som er 17,3 cm lang. Denne lengden tilsvarer en fjerdedel av det sendte signalets bølgelengde og maksimal antenneeffektivitet. De skal loddes på spesielle kontaktplater, som er merket på modulene med ANT-merking.
Steg 2
Nå skal jeg forklare essensen av ideen. Vi vil overføre et digitalt serielt signal over en radiokanal fra en datamaskin til en annen. Dataene blir matet til radiosenderen ved hjelp av en konvensjonell USB-UART-omformer (eller en datamaskin-COM-port). Vi vil også motta data fra radioen ved hjelp av en USB-UART-omformer.
Trinn 3
La oss sette sammen kretsen. Slik kan det se ut.
Hvis det ikke er noen andre datamaskin, spiller det ingen rolle, du kan bruke en. Senderen og mottakeren vil være på forskjellige serielle porter.
Trinn 4
Nå på datamaskinen som mottakermodulen er koblet til, bruk en seriell portmonitor for å koble til porten med en USB-UART-omformer. Du vil se konstant støy mottatt fra luften. Faktum er at de fleste husholdningsapparater som bruker en radiokanal sender med en frekvens på 933, 92 MHz. Dette er sikkerhetssystemer, værsensorer, automatiske porter osv. Mottakeren prøver å forsterke signalet og forsterker derfor bare støyen. Når senderen vår begynner å overføre, vil den overstige den omgivende støyen, og mottakeren vil kunne motta den. Avstanden mellom mottakeren og senderen har selvfølgelig betydning, samt hva gjenstander eller vegger er mellom dem. Disse vil dempe signalet og kan føre til feil i mottatte data.
Trinn 5
På datamaskinen som senderen er koblet til, ved hjelp av et hvilket som helst terminalprogram, la oss overføre filer til porten til UART-omformeren. Mottatte data er endret i mottakerportmonitoren. Men det er vanskelig nok å finne ut hvor støyen ender og nyttelasten begynner.
For å hente ut data fra støyen, er en av de enkle løsningene å skrive et antall nuller i begynnelsen og slutten av filen. Illustrasjonen viser at det ikke er vanskelig å skille støyen fra dataene i dette tilfellet.